The Great Chinese Language Divide: Understanding Your Options
Before diving into why Cantonese deserves serious consideration, let's clarify what we're comparing:
Mandarin (普通話) - The official language of mainland China, Taiwan, and Singapore
- Speakers: 1.1+ billion worldwide
- Tones: 4 main tones
- Script: Simplified Chinese (mainland) or Traditional Chinese (Taiwan)
- Romanization: Pinyin
Cantonese (廣東話) - The heart language of Hong Kong, Macau, and Guangdong
- Speakers: 80+ million worldwide
- Tones: 6-9 tones (depending on classification)
- Script: Traditional Chinese characters
- Romanization: Jyutping or Yale

2. Cultural Richness: Gateway to Authentic Chinese Heritage
Cantonese preserves elements of Chinese culture that Mandarin has lost.
Consider these treasures:
- Classical Chinese literature: Many ancient poems rhyme properly only in Cantonese
- Traditional festivals: 中秋節 (Mid-Autumn Festival) traditions remain most authentic in Cantonese-speaking regions
- Cuisine culture: Authentic 點心 (dim sum) experiences require understanding the nuanced vocabulary

4. Media and Entertainment: Your Cultural Passport
Cantonese unlocks an entertainment universe closed to most learners:
Cinema Legacy:
- Hong Kong films from Bruce Lee to John Woo shaped global cinema
- Stephen Chow comedies reveal uniquely Cantonese humor (無厘頭 style)
- TVB dramas offer authentic contemporary dialogue practice
Music Renaissance:
- Cantopop is experiencing a global revival
- Artists like Eason Chan and Joey Yung have international followings
- Understanding lyrics deepens appreciation immeasurably

When Mandarin Still Makes More Sense
Full transparency: Cantonese isn't always the right choice.
Choose Mandarin if:
- Your career focuses on mainland China specifically
- You need to read/write extensively for academic work
- You're interested in government or diplomatic roles
- Your personal heritage connects to Taiwan or mainland China
Choose Cantonese if:
- Hong Kong, Macau, or Guangdong feature in your plans
- You love films, music, and cultural depth
- You want career differentiation and premium positioning
- You're drawn to challenge and linguistic sophistication
Your Cantonese Learning Roadmap for 2025
Month 1-2: Foundation
- Master basic greetings: 你好 (hello), 早晨 (good morning), 再見 (goodbye)
- Learn tone system with Jyutping
- Start with 50 most common characters
Month 3-4: Practical Communication
- Food ordering: 我要 (I want), 幾多錢 (how much)
- Transportation: 去邊度 (where to go)
- Basic conversation patterns
Month 5-6: Cultural Immersion
- Watch TVB dramas with subtitles
- Listen to Cantopop music
- Practice with language exchange partners
Month 7-12: Advanced Skills
- Business vocabulary for your industry
- Reading traditional characters fluently
- Engaging in complex conversations
